Understanding 404 Errors: Causes and Solutions for a 2.4% Impact on Your SEO
Introduction
In the digital landscape where every second of downtime matters, the significance of website performance cannot be overstated. Among various metrics that gauge the health of a website, 404 errors are some of the most notorious. These errors, which indicate that a requested page could not be found, can severely impact your search engine optimization (SEO) and the overall user experience. In fact, studies suggest that a 404 error can contribute to up to a 2.4% decrease in a site's SEO performance. This article delves deeply into understanding 404 errors, their causes, implications, and effective solutions, along with the role of API management systems like APIPark in maintaining robust website performance.
What is a 404 Error?
A 404 error is an HTTP status code that signifies that the client was able to communicate with the server, but the requested resource could not be found. This occurs when a user tries to access a webpage that no longer exists or has been moved without proper redirection. Encountering a 404 error can be frustrating for users, leading to higher bounce rates and lost opportunities for conversion.
The Impact of 404 Errors on SEO
Ignoring 404 errors can have detrimental effects on a website's SEO ranking. Search engines like Google take into account user experience and site navigation when ranking pages. A large number of broken links or non-existent pages can signal to search engines that a website is poorly managed. Furthermore, if crawlers encounter too many 404 errors while indexing your site, they may lower your site's rank, believing it to be less relevant or trustworthy.
| SEO Impact Factor | Description |
|---|---|
| User Experience | High bounce rates due to frustration can lower rankings. |
| Link Equity | Lost internal and external links can dilute authority. |
| Crawlability | Frequent 404 errors can hinder effective website indexing. |
Common Causes of 404 Errors
Understanding the root causes of 404 errors is the first step in mitigating them. Here are some of the typical reasons behind these incidences:
1. Broken Links
Links that point to pages that have been deleted or moved without a proper redirect will result in 404 errors. This includes internal links that may not have been updated after a page restructuring.
2. Misspelled URLs
Users often make typing errors when entering URLs. A simple misspelling can lead them to a page that doesn't exist, resulting in a 404 error.
3. Deleted Content
When webmasters delete old or irrelevant content without implementing redirects, visitors trying to access that content will encounter 404 errors.
4. Server Configuration Issues
Sometimes, misconfigurations in the server settings, such as .htaccess file errors on Apache servers, can lead to 404 responses even for pages that exist.
5. Moved Content
If a page or resource has been moved to a new URL, failing to create a 301 redirect from the old URL will result in 404 errors for users attempting to access the old URL.
APIPark is a high-performance AI gateway that allows you to securely access the most comprehensive LLM APIs globally on the APIPark platform, including OpenAI, Anthropic, Mistral, Llama2, Google Gemini, and more.Try APIPark now! 👇👇👇
How to Identify 404 Errors
Identifying 404 errors on your site can be done through several methods, and here are a few effective approaches:
1. Google Search Console
Google Search Console is a vital tool for webmasters that can aid in identifying crawl errors, including 404 pages. By navigating to the "Coverage" report, you can see all pages that Googlebot has tried to access and their responses.
2. Website Crawlers
Using website crawler tools like Screaming Frog or Sitebulb allows you to run a complete audit of your site, helping you identify any broken links in internal and external pages.
3. Analytics Tools
Tools like Google Analytics can track user behavior, showing you the pages that visitors commonly hit a 404 error on. This data can highlight problematic links that require attention.
Solutions to Fix 404 Errors
After identifying the presence of 404 errors on your site, you can implement several solutions to resolve them:
1. Implement 301 Redirects
If a page has been removed or moved, consider redirecting users to a relevant page using a 301 redirect. This ensures that both users and search engines are directed to the appropriate content without negative consequences.
2. Create a Custom 404 Page
While this does not fix the error, a user-friendly custom 404 page can enhance user experience. Include links to popular content, a search bar, or a navigation menu guiding users back to active pages.
3. Fix Broken Links
Regularly perform link audits to identify and fix or remove broken links. This could involve updating internal links and reaching out to other websites to replace or remove links that lead to your 404 pages.
4. Monitor and Update URLs
When restructuring or updating your website, do so thoughtfully. Ensure that any moved content is redirected, and that links remain functional.
5. Utilize API Management Tools
As websites increasingly rely on APIs, using platforms like APIPark can be beneficial. APIPark provides excellent API management features that help ensure your services remain perfectly integrated, minimizing the chance of 404 errors resulting from broken or outdated API endpoints.
Best Practices for Preventing 404 Errors
To maintain a healthy website and avoid the occurrence of 404 errors, adopt the following best practices:
1. Regular Link Audits
Conducting regular audits can help identify broken links and rectify issues swiftly.
2. Maintain URL Consistency
Be cautious when changing URLs, and always implement redirects accordingly. Create a map of linked content to keep track of changes.
3. Monitor User Behavior
Anomalies in user behavior can suggest the presence of 404 errors. Use analytics tools to monitor the paths users take to identify any problematic links.
4. Update External Links
Reach out to any websites linking to content that no longer exists and ask them to update their links or remove them.
5. Engage with Users
Seek user feedback on your website’s navigation. User interactions can highlight areas where they may struggle to access content, including potential 404 pages.
6. Utilize an API Management Platform
Leveraging tools like APIPark can not only help reduce your 404 error incidence but also streamline the overall API management process. Its quick integration capabilities enable seamless functionality of the API endpoints, thus decreasing the likelihood of broken links.
Conclusion
404 errors, while commonplace in the digital world, can have notable consequences for user experience and SEO. They serve as a critical signal that something is wrong on your website, whether it be broken links, misspellings, or deleted content. By understanding the causes and implementing strategies to resolve and prevent these errors, you can maintain a better user experience, keep your site’s credibility intact, and ultimately enhance your SEO efforts.
Regularly using tools like Google Search Console, performing link audits, and employing API management solutions such as APIPark can enable you to efficiently manage your website and its integrations, significantly lessening the irritation caused by 404 errors.
FAQs
1. What is a 404 error? A 404 error indicates that the server could not find the requested page. It signifies that the resource does not exist at the specified URL.
2. How does a 404 error impact SEO? Frequent 404 errors can hurt your SEO as search engines may lower your ranking due to poor site quality, which affects crawlability and user experience.
3. How can I fix a 404 error? You can fix 404 errors by implementing 301 redirects to relevant pages, creating custom 404 pages, fixing broken links, and conducting regular audits.
4. What tools can help identify 404 errors? Tools like Google Search Console, Screaming Frog, and your website analytics software can help identify and monitor 404 errors effectively.
5. How can APIPark assist in managing 404 errors? APIPark's API management capabilities can ensure that endpoints remain functional and that changes or integrations are systematically handled to minimize the chances of encountering 404 errors.
🚀You can securely and efficiently call the OpenAI API on APIPark in just two steps:
Step 1: Deploy the APIPark AI gateway in 5 minutes.
APIPark is developed based on Golang, offering strong product performance and low development and maintenance costs. You can deploy APIPark with a single command line.
curl -sSO https://download.apipark.com/install/quick-start.sh; bash quick-start.sh

In my experience, you can see the successful deployment interface within 5 to 10 minutes. Then, you can log in to APIPark using your account.

Step 2: Call the OpenAI API.
